bit torrent? by BallardWings on Sat Sep 19th, 2009 - 12:45 am

yea for some reson when ever i download a .rar file with bit torrent it never lets me open it

it allways says something about there not being enough storage space

Re: bit torrent? by Nujin on Sat Sep 19th, 2009 - 03:59 am

when in the .rar file is a ISO (or another Image File) over 4GB and you use Windows and your HDD is in FAT32 you have unluckiness even if you have 50GB free space.
FAT32 can only work with file to 4GB.
you need HDD with NTFS format.
